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 Racket Review

The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 is one of the most interesting additions to Adidas’ 2026 padel lineup. While the Metalbone series continues to dominate attention, the Arrow Hit CTRL quietly positions itself as a premium control-focused racket built for players who want precision, comfort, customization, and tactical consistency.

Unlike traditional control rackets that sacrifice offensive potential, the Arrow Hit CTRL combines a round shape, ASC Carbon construction, EVA Soft Performance foam, and the new Intelligent Balance System to create a racket capable of adapting to different playing styles.

For advanced players who prioritize placement, stability, and all-court versatility rather than pure smash power, the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 may be one of Adidas’ best hidden gems.

Specifications

  • Shape: Round
  • Weight: 360–375g
  • Balance: Even (Adjustable)
  • Core: EVA Soft Performance
  • Surface Material: ASC Carbon
  • Frame Material: Carbon Fiber
  • Surface Texture: Spin Blade Decal
  • Player Level: Advanced to Professional
  • Playing Style: Control / All-Around
  • Profile: 38mm
  • Feel: Medium

Design and Build Quality

The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 immediately feels stable and confidence-inspiring.

Its round shape places the sweet spot directly in the center of the face, creating a highly predictable response during rallies. Whether blocking volleys, defending from the glass, or placing lobs under pressure, the racket feels balanced and controlled.

The biggest innovation is the Intelligent Balance System.

Players can adjust a removable side weight system to slightly alter balance characteristics. This allows the racket to become a little more offensive or slightly more control-oriented depending on personal preference. Few rackets in the control category offer this level of customization.

The ASC Carbon construction creates a cleaner and more premium response than fiberglass-based rackets while maintaining good comfort through the EVA Soft Performance core.

Overall build quality feels premium and clearly aimed at serious competitive players.

Performance Analysis

Power

Power is respectable for a control-focused racket.

The Arrow Hit CTRL is not designed to dominate through brute force, but it still generates enough pace to finish points when opportunities appear. The customizable balance system allows players to increase head weight slightly for additional offensive performance.

Smashes feel controlled rather than explosive.

Players who rely on placement and construction rather than constant power will appreciate its balanced response.

Control

Control is the racket’s greatest strength.

The round shape, large sweet spot, and predictable response create exceptional accuracy. Volleys feel extremely stable, directional control remains excellent, and defensive lobs are easy to place with confidence.

One of the most impressive aspects is how forgiving the racket feels.

Even slightly off-center contact remains manageable, helping players maintain consistency during difficult rallies.

Comfort and Feel

Comfort is excellent.

The EVA Soft Performance foam softens impact without making the racket feel overly soft or disconnected. Impact feels clean, smooth, and stable while still providing enough feedback for advanced players.

Several reviewers specifically highlighted how comfortable the racket feels during long matches and defensive exchanges.

The overall sensation is medium and highly balanced.

Maneuverability

Maneuverability is very good despite the slightly heavier specification range.

The even balance helps the racket move naturally through the air and prevents it from feeling cumbersome during quick exchanges. Reaction volleys and defensive recoveries remain comfortable throughout long sessions.

Players coming from head-heavy power rackets will immediately notice the easier handling.

Spin Potential

Spin generation is excellent.

The Spin Blade Decal texture works effectively with the ASC Carbon construction, helping players generate controlled viboras, bandejas, slices, and spin-heavy volleys.

The racket focuses more on precision spin rather than explosive kick-smash spin.

For tactical players, that is often the better combination.

Defensive Performance

Defense is one of the racket’s strongest areas.

The centered sweet spot, comfortable rebound, and predictable response make wall recoveries, blocks, and defensive lobs extremely reliable. The racket remains stable under pressure and rarely feels difficult to control.

Several players specifically described it as one of the easiest premium Adidas rackets to trust from the back of the court.

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 vs Similar Rackets

Compared to the Adidas Metalbone CTRL 2026, the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 feels slightly more controlled, more forgiving, and easier to trust during defensive situations. The Metalbone CTRL 2026 offers a firmer feel, more customization options, and slightly greater offensive potential.

Against the Adidas Arrow Hit 2026, the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 provides a larger sweet spot, better maneuverability, and significantly stronger control. The Arrow Hit 2026 delivers more power and a more aggressive attacking profile.

Compared to the Adidas Cross IT Carbon CTRL 2026, the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 feels more stable and slightly more customizable due to its Intelligent Balance System. The Cross IT Carbon CTRL 2026 offers easier maneuverability and a softer overall response.

Against the Bullpadel Neuron 2026, the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 provides a firmer carbon feel and stronger shot precision. The Neuron 2026 focuses more heavily on comfort and effortless defensive play.

FAQ

Is the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 good for intermediate players?

Strong intermediates can use it successfully, but it is primarily designed for advanced and competitive players who can fully benefit from its precision and customization features.

Is the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 arm friendly?

Yes. The EVA Soft Performance core provides excellent comfort and vibration absorption while maintaining a stable and controlled response.

Is the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 better for power or control?

Control. The racket is built around precision, consistency, defensive stability, and tactical shot-making.

What is the Intelligent Balance System on the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026?

The system allows players to adjust balance characteristics using removable weights, helping customize the racket for more power or more control.

Does the Adidas Arrow Hit CTRL 2026 generate good spin?

Yes. The Spin Blade Decal texture and carbon construction help generate excellent spin on viboras, bandejas, slices, and controlled attacking shots.
